There is also a sub genre to both Celtic and Religious jewelry. That is Celtic Cross Jewelry. Celtic Cross jewelry is Christian crosses decorated with Celtic and Claddagh designs. They come in the form of Celtic cross pendants, necklaces, charms, earrings and rings.
